On Friday 05 February 2010 01:42:29 am Eric Van Tol wrote:

> Hi all,
> We just took shipment of some MX960s and MX240s for a
>  much needed network upgrade.  They came shipped with
>  10.0R2.10.  This seems to be the latest and greatest
>  version of JUNOS.  The question is, is anyone currently
>  running it and is it "stable"?  Any serious bugs I
>  should be aware of that might not be listed in the JTAC
>  site?

We generally try to stay away from anything pre-R3 or R4 
(depending on the history of R1 and R2). I haven't had a 
chance to try JUNOS 9.6 or 10.0, but this is mostly 
influenced by how terrible 9.x has been, and we're done 
"chasing" JUNOS.

Too bad 9.5R4 has been seriously delayed.
